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is the process of making webpages as relevant as possible in order to earn them a higher ranking in search engines.
Let’s face it, Google is the new phone book! And if you want potential customers to find your business, they had better be able to find it on Google (or other search engines). Ideally, it would be best if your website came up as one of first few listings when a potential customers “Googled” a product or service that you provide. People generally stay on the first page of search results, and when they start clicking on links, chances are, that they’ll be clicking on the top results. Approximately ninety percent of the users conducting online searches stick to the top results, so you need to rank for various keywords that will get you into those positions. Sorry to tell you this, but if you’re on page 4 and 5, they’ll probably never get to you.
And while Google doesn’t give away all their secrets about how they determine ranking, they do give a lot of tips on how to get your site to the top.
That’s where SEO services come in – they help your website rank higher in relevant searches, which drives more traffic to your website. This means that more potential customers will see what you have to offer and it increases your chances of generating more revenue.
SEO services is much more than simply filling your site with keywords. It involves knowing how different search engines work, researching what people search for and the actual words and phrases they use in their search. It involves not only editing web content, but also optimizing HTML and associated coding and promoting the site through backlinks. Sometimes SEO is simply a matter of making sure your site is structured in a way that search engines understand.
SEO professionals will work with you to determine what and whose searches your company stands to benefit from the most. Your company brand, offerings and target audience are all taken into consideration.
Some business owners with a little coding experience try to optimize their sites on their own, but for most this is a mistake as it is possible to over stuff your website with keywords and backlinks, which would cause your site to be flagged by the search engine as spam.
Google’s rules clearly state that if you try to manipulate your ranking in a way that it disapproves of, they will penalize your site – and Google penalizes many sites – sometimes for months!
This would defeat your goal of getting a significant listing in search engines.
